Hot-and-Sour Coleslaw

Ingredients

  • 1 small head cabbage, quartered, cored, and thinly sliced
  • 1/2 lb carrots, 3 medium, shredded
  • 1/3 cup chopped scallion
  • 1 3/4 teaspoons salt
  • 1/4 cup cider vinegar
  • 1/4 cup sugar
  • 2 tablespoons minced ginger
  • 1/2 teaspoon dried hot red pepper flakes

Preparation

Step 1

1. Toss together cabbage, carrots, scallions, and salt in a large bowl and let stand until cabbage is slightly wilted, about 5 minutes.

2. Bring vinegar, sugar, ginger, and red pepper flakes to a boil in a very small saucepan, stirring until sugar is dissolved, then pour over cabbage mixture and toss to coat.
